Frequently Asked Questions about Fort Worth

How much are Studio apartments in Fort Worth?

There are currently 271 Studio Apartments in Fort Worth with rent ranges from $493 to $2,614 with an average price of $1,211.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Fort Worth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Fort Worth ranges from $510 to $6,266 with an average monthly rent of $1,375.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Fort Worth c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Fort Worth range from $119 to $5,399.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,722.

How expensive are Fort Worth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 590 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Fort Worth on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$739 to $8,849 - averaging $2,273 for the location.
